Rugby World Awaits Australia-Ireland Nations Championship Showdown, Global Viewing Options Emerge
Rugby enthusiasts across the globe are setting their alarms for an anticipated clash in the Nations Championship 2026, as Australia prepares to face Ireland. The high-stakes international fixture is scheduled for Saturday, July 4, with kick-off times set for 6:10 am ET, 11:10 am BST, and 8:10 pm AEST, ensuring a significant viewership across multiple time zones.
This particular match forms part of the newly established Nations Championship, a competition designed to elevate international rugby by fostering consistent, high-level competition between the sport's leading nations. For fans in various regions, accessing the live broadcast of this significant match has been made notably accessible through several free streaming platforms. In the United States, viewers can tune in via Rugbypass TV. Those in the United Kingdom have the option of ITVX, while supporters in Ireland can catch the action on Virgin Media Play.
Australian rugby followers are equally well-served, with 9Now providing free coverage of the fixture. These diverse viewing options highlight a growing trend in international sports broadcasting, where accessibility is prioritized to engage a wider, global audience for major events.
